As we head into championship week for Fantasy Football, it’s worth the time to do at least a little bit of reflecting on what we’ve seen in the past four months. At the running back position, we may have just seen the greatest Zero-RB season of all time.
Sure, Christian McCaffrey is still a distant RB1 overall and has led many teams to the finals. But look at the rest of the top 10 on a per-game basis.
Kyren Williams wasn’t even drafted in a majority of leagues and currently ranks as RB2 overall on a per-game basis. Alvin Kamara had an ADP in Round 6 due to a three-game suspension. He currently ranks as RB3 per game. Kamara was drafted four rounds earlier than RB4 per game, Raheem Mostert. Mostert’s teammate, De’Von Achane sits at RB7 per game despite being drafted in Round 11. Rachaad White, Breece Hall, and David Montgomery all sit inside the top 12 on a per-game basis and were drafted after Round 4.
Of course, there is a flip side to all this value. Austin Ekeler, Bijan Robinson, Saquon Barkley, and Tony Pollard have all failed to live up to their first-round price tags. If you somehow made it to the finals with one of these backs, you likely have a difficult decision to make in the championship, unless, of course, you snagged one of the studs in the prior paragraph. Achane is the only one from that list who isn’t ranked as a start this week.

Numbers to know
- 20.1 — Clyde Edwards-Helaire scored 20.1 PPR Fantasy points in his last game without Isiah Pacheco. And that was against a much better defense.
- 21.75 — Ezekiel Elliott is averaging 21.75 touches per game in his last four games. He is RB10 over that stretch.
- 3.75 — Last week was the first game all season that James Conner averaged fewer than four yards per carry.
- 12 — De’Von Achane only has two games all season with more than 12 touches. The Dolphins won those two games by a combined 80 points.
- 10 — Derrick Henry produced 10 yards on 20 touches against the Texans in Week 15. He’ll face them again in Week 17.
